I am semi-retiring my 6-year old Scorpion EXO AT-950 in favor of a new Scorpion EXO AT-960 because it's the only helmet that has all the features I want and I love the AT-950. The drop-down tinted visor is a must-have. The peak helps to shade the visor. Being modular is a nice convenience, especially for a glasses-wearer. The 960 is aerodynamically improved over the 950 - less wind noise and less tug on the peak. The changes in the vents and user controls are just changes, not quite improvements. Venting may have gone downhill. The 950 venting was average, the 960 is poor. Fit is better in the 960, not as tight on the cheeks as the 950. Overall, the 960 is better than the 950, not that you have a choice since the 950 is discontinued. The features, fit, and price make this helmet my far-and-away first choice. the Hi-viz/Black Topographic colorway is a stunner, looks even better in person.

Was struggling finding a boot that fits wide feet. I wear a 12 wide in hokas & euro size 47 in Forma boots for comparison. Brian had me measure my foot & insole length & I was skeptical that he was recommending a Sidi boot & also going down a size to a euro 46. He diagnosed my foot problem correctly, I had been sizing up on boots to gain width when I just needed a wider boot without extra length. The crossair x fits just right, very comfortable, ankle feels very supported, good peg feel, no problems with shifting or braking, feels light on the bike, fast break in time. Very impressed with the boot. The search is finally over.
